Blues sign goaltender Jon Gillies to one-year, two-way contract

Jon Gillies. (Tony Gutierrez/AP)

The St. Louis Blues have signed goaltender Jon Gillies to a one-year, two-way contract.

Gillies, 26, appeared in 30 games for the AHL’s Stockton Heat in 2019-20, compiling a 14-10-4 record with a 2.69 goals-against average and a .907 save percentage.

A third-round pick (75th overall) of the Calgary Flames in 2012, the Concord, N.H., native has appeared in 12 career NHL games with a 4-5-1 record, a 2.71 GAA and a .903 save percentage.
